Abstract
An enzymatic method for preparing glyceryl butyrate, comprising: (1) carrying out an esterification reaction between n-butyric acid and glycerol using lipase as a catalyst, ethyl acetate and/or ethyl formate as an additive; (2) separating the reaction product, recovering the additive by distillation under reduced pressure to obtain glyceryl butyrate. The invention uses lipase as a catalyst to catalyze the esterification reaction of n-butyric acid and glycerin at normal temperature and normal pressure, reduces the energy consumption of the reaction. Also, the reaction condition is mild, no side reaction happens, and no water-carrying agent is used. In addition, the additive increases the catalytic efficiency of the lipase and the conversion rate of butyric acid.
